State of Wisconsin Investment Board's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, State of Wisconsin Investment Board held 2,613 positions worth $44.7B, up 2.6% from $43.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 29% of the portfolio.

State of Wisconsin Investment Board's Q4 2025 filing shows 247 new, 776 increased, 1,214 reduced and 248 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Royal Bank of Canada: 513,881 shares worth $87.7M. The largest sale was Apple, an estimated $112M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 27%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.
